[U-Boot] Please pull u-boot-fsl-qoriq master
York Sun
yorksun at freescale.com
Fri Apr 24 04:17:51 CEST 2015
Tom,
I am having trouble cloning git repositories. I hope this pull request was
generated correctly. I saw "fatal: read error: Connection reset by peer" when
creating this pull request.
The following changes since commit d77447fdb122dab290fb1ad184a62456011e6e06:
serial: pl01x: fix PL010 regression (2015-04-21 10:05:42 -0400)
are available in the git repository at:
git://git.denx.de/u-boot-fsl-qoriq.git master
for you to fetch changes up to ab10d73d2fc13bd5baf5024e54ad92641d238bdb:
armv8/fsl-lsch3: Implement workaround for I2C erratum A009203 (2015-04-23
16:46:51 -0700)
----------------------------------------------------------------
Alison Wang (2):
arm/ls102xa:Add support of conditional workaround implementation as per
SoC ver
ls102xa: ddr4: Use LPUART as console output to verify DCU driver
Bhupesh Sharma (3):
armv8/fsl-lsch3: Add Freescale Debug Server driver
fsl-ch3/README: Add description for NOR flash layout (firmware images)
armv8/fsl-ch3: Add support to print RCW configuration
J. German Rivera (1):
drivers/fsl-mc: Changed MC firmware loading for new boot architecture
Jaiprakash Singh (1):
driver/ifc: Add 64KB page support
Minghuan Lian (4):
pci/layerscape: remove unnecessary pcie_layerscape.h
pci/layerscape: fix link and class issues to support ls2085a
drivers/net/e1000.c: Cleanup whitespace
armv8: Add SerDes framework for Layerscape Architecture
Nikhil Badola (3):
drivers:usb: Add device-tree fixup to identify socs having dual phy
drivers:usb:fsl: Add affected SOCs for USB Erratum A007792
drivers:usb: Check if USB Erratum A005697 is applicable on BSC913x
Prabhakar Kushwaha (8):
driver/fsl-mc: Add support of MC Flibs
driver/ldpaa_eth: Add LDPAA Ethernet driver
board/ls2085_common: Increase malloc length
driver/fsl_ifc: Add support to finalize CS1, CS3 address binding
armv8/ls2085a: Update common header file
driver/ldpaa_eth: Update ldpaa ethernet driver
driver/ldpaa: Add support of WRIOP static data structure
board/ls2085qds: Add support ethernet
Scott Wood (9):
nand/fsl_ifc: Increase eccstat[] for IFC 2.0
cmd_mem: Store last address/size/etc as ulong
armv8/fsl-lsch3: Set nodes in DVM domain
fsl-lsch3: Introduce place for common early SoC init
armv8/ls2085a: Add workaround for USB erratum A-008751
armv8/fsl-lsch3: Use correct compatible for serial clock fixup
armv8/ls2085aqds: NAND boot support
freescale/qixis: Add support for booting from NAND
armv8/ls2085ardb: Enable NAND SPL support
Shaohui Xie (1):
net/memac_phy: reuse driver for little endian SoCs
Yangbo Lu (1):
ls2085a: esdhc: Add esdhc support for ls2085a
Yao Yuan (1):
ls1021atwr: add hwconfig setting to do pin mux
York Sun (12):
driver/i2c/mxc: Enable I2C bus 3 and 4
drivers/ddr/fsl: Update DDR driver for DDR4
driver/ddr/fsl: Fix driver to support empty first slot
driver/ddr/fsl: Add built-in memory test for DDR4 driver
driver/ddr/fsl: Add workaround for DDR erratum A008511
armv8/fsl-lsch3: Implement workaround for erratum A008585
armv8/fsl-lsch3: Fix platform clock calculation
armv8/ls2085a: Fix generic timer clock source
armv8/fsl-lsch3: Update early MMU table
armv8/ls2085aqds: Add support of LS2085AQDS platform
armv8/ls2085ardb: Add support of LS2085ARDB platform
armv8/fsl-lsch3: Implement workaround for I2C erratum A009203
Zhao Qiang (2):
QE/DeepSleep: add QE deepsleep support for mpc85xx
QE/DeepSleep: add QE deepsleep support for arm
gaurav rana (1):
Add bootscript support to esbc_validate.
pankaj chauhan (2):
armv8/ls2085a: Add support for reset request
net/phy/cortina: Fix compilation warning
README | 13 +
arch/arm/Kconfig | 24 +
arch/arm/cpu/armv7/ls102xa/clock.c | 4 +-
arch/arm/cpu/armv8/fsl-lsch3/Makefile | 2 +
arch/arm/cpu/armv8/fsl-lsch3/README | 138 +++
arch/arm/cpu/armv8/fsl-lsch3/cpu.c | 123 ++-
arch/arm/cpu/armv8/fsl-lsch3/fdt.c | 9 +-
arch/arm/cpu/armv8/fsl-lsch3/fsl_lsch3_serdes.c | 115 +++
arch/arm/cpu/armv8/fsl-lsch3/lowlevel.S | 15 +
arch/arm/cpu/armv8/fsl-lsch3/ls2085a_serdes.c | 117 +++
arch/arm/cpu/armv8/fsl-lsch3/mp.c | 7 +
arch/arm/cpu/armv8/fsl-lsch3/mp.h | 1 +
arch/arm/cpu/armv8/fsl-lsch3/soc.c | 107 ++
arch/arm/cpu/armv8/fsl-lsch3/speed.c | 11 +-
arch/arm/cpu/armv8/generic_timer.c | 11 +
arch/arm/cpu/armv8/u-boot-spl.lds | 77 ++
arch/arm/include/asm/arch-fsl-lsch3/config.h | 60 +-
arch/arm/include/asm/arch-fsl-lsch3/fsl_serdes.h | 67 ++
arch/arm/include/asm/arch-fsl-lsch3/immap_lsch3.h | 29 +
arch/arm/include/asm/arch-fsl-lsch3/soc.h | 8 +
arch/arm/include/asm/arch-ls102xa/config.h | 4 -
arch/arm/include/asm/arch-ls102xa/immap_ls102xa.h | 3 +
arch/arm/include/asm/fsl_secure_boot.h | 25 +
arch/arm/include/asm/pcie_layerscape.h | 13 -
arch/arm/lib/crt0_64.S | 7 +
arch/powerpc/cpu/mpc85xx/cpu_init_early.c | 8 +-
arch/powerpc/cpu/mpc85xx/speed.c | 4 +-
arch/powerpc/include/asm/fsl_secure_boot.h | 19 +
board/freescale/bsc9132qds/bsc9132qds.c | 4 +-
board/freescale/c29xpcie/c29xpcie.c | 4 +-
board/freescale/common/arm_sleep.c | 6 +
board/freescale/common/cmd_esbc_validate.c | 16 +
board/freescale/common/mpc85xx_sleep.c | 8 +
board/freescale/common/qixis.c | 31 +-
board/freescale/ls1021aqds/MAINTAINERS | 1 +
board/freescale/ls1021aqds/ls1021aqds.c | 73 +-
board/freescale/ls1021atwr/ls1021atwr.c | 110 ++-
board/freescale/ls2085a/ls2085a.c | 43 +-
board/freescale/ls2085aqds/Kconfig | 16 +
board/freescale/ls2085aqds/MAINTAINERS | 8 +
board/freescale/ls2085aqds/Makefile | 9 +
board/freescale/ls2085aqds/README | 129 +++
board/freescale/ls2085aqds/ddr.c | 196 ++++
board/freescale/ls2085aqds/ddr.h | 92 ++
board/freescale/ls2085aqds/eth.c | 380 +++++++
board/freescale/ls2085aqds/ls2085aqds.c | 274 ++++++
board/freescale/ls2085aqds/ls2085aqds_qixis.h | 30 +
board/freescale/ls2085ardb/Kconfig | 16 +
board/freescale/ls2085ardb/MAINTAINERS | 8 +
board/freescale/ls2085ardb/Makefile | 8 +
board/freescale/ls2085ardb/README | 109 ++
board/freescale/ls2085ardb/ddr.c | 196 ++++
board/freescale/ls2085ardb/ddr.h | 92 ++
board/freescale/ls2085ardb/ls2085ardb.c | 249 +++++
board/freescale/ls2085ardb/ls2085ardb_qixis.h | 20 +
board/freescale/p1010rdb/p1010rdb.c | 5 +-
board/freescale/p1010rdb/spl.c | 4 +-
common/board_r.c | 6 +
common/cmd_mem.c | 6 +-
common/spl/spl.c | 2 +-
common/spl/spl_nand.c | 2 +-
configs/ls1021aqds_ddr4_nor_lpuart_defconfig | 3 +
configs/ls2085aqds_defconfig | 3 +
configs/ls2085aqds_nand_defconfig | 4 +
configs/ls2085ardb_defconfig | 3 +
configs/ls2085ardb_nand_defconfig | 4 +
drivers/ddr/fsl/ctrl_regs.c | 77 +-
drivers/ddr/fsl/ddr4_dimm_params.c | 3 +-
drivers/ddr/fsl/fsl_ddr_gen4.c | 169 +++-
drivers/ddr/fsl/interactive.c | 56 +-
drivers/ddr/fsl/lc_common_dimm_params.c | 5 +-
drivers/ddr/fsl/main.c | 2 +-
drivers/ddr/fsl/options.c | 7 +-
drivers/ddr/fsl/util.c | 28 +-
drivers/i2c/mxc_i2c.c | 17 +-
drivers/misc/Makefile | 1 +
drivers/misc/fsl_debug_server.c | 246 +++++
drivers/misc/fsl_ifc.c | 21 +
drivers/mmc/fsl_esdhc.c | 36 +-
drivers/mtd/nand/fsl_ifc_nand.c | 64 +-
drivers/mtd/nand/fsl_ifc_spl.c | 25 +-
drivers/net/Makefile | 2 +
drivers/net/e1000.c | 8 +-
drivers/net/fm/eth.c | 2 +-
drivers/net/fm/memac.c | 2 +-
drivers/net/fm/memac_phy.c | 62 +-
drivers/net/fsl-mc/Makefile | 6 +-
drivers/net/fsl-mc/dpbp.c | 102 ++
drivers/net/fsl-mc/dpio/Makefile | 9 +
drivers/net/fsl-mc/dpio/dpio.c | 102 ++
drivers/net/fsl-mc/dpio/qbman_portal.c | 593 +++++++++++
drivers/net/fsl-mc/dpio/qbman_portal.h | 157 +++
drivers/net/fsl-mc/dpio/qbman_private.h | 169 ++++
drivers/net/fsl-mc/dpio/qbman_sys.h | 290 ++++++
drivers/net/fsl-mc/dpmng.c | 65 +-
drivers/net/fsl-mc/dpni.c | 506 ++++++++++
drivers/net/fsl-mc/dprc.c | 283 ++++++
drivers/net/fsl-mc/fsl_dpmng_cmd.h | 32 +-
drivers/net/fsl-mc/mc.c | 702 ++++++++++---
drivers/net/fsl-mc/mc_sys.c | 6 +-
drivers/net/ldpaa_eth/Makefile | 9 +
drivers/net/ldpaa_eth/ldpaa_eth.c | 710 +++++++++++++
drivers/net/ldpaa_eth/ldpaa_eth.h | 149 +++
drivers/net/ldpaa_eth/ldpaa_wriop.c | 146 +++
drivers/net/ldpaa_eth/ls2085a.c | 83 ++
drivers/net/phy/cortina.c | 4 +-
drivers/net/vsc9953.c | 2 +-
drivers/pci/pcie_layerscape.c | 52 +-
drivers/qe/qe.c | 82 ++
drivers/qe/qe.h | 6 +
drivers/usb/host/ehci-fsl.c | 16 +-
include/config_fsl_secboot.h | 89 ++
include/configs/aristainetos.h | 1 +
include/configs/cm_fx6.h | 1 +
include/configs/embestmx6boards.h | 1 +
include/configs/flea3.h | 1 +
include/configs/gw_ventana.h | 1 +
include/configs/imx31_phycore.h | 1 +
include/configs/ls1021aqds.h | 2 +
include/configs/ls1021atwr.h | 1 +
include/configs/ls2085a_common.h | 242 ++---
include/configs/ls2085a_emu.h | 65 ++
include/configs/ls2085a_simu.h | 122 +++
include/configs/ls2085aqds.h | 359 +++++++
include/configs/ls2085ardb.h | 305 ++++++
include/configs/m53evk.h | 1 +
include/configs/mx35pdk.h | 1 +
include/configs/mx53ard.h | 1 +
include/configs/mx53evk.h | 1 +
include/configs/mx53loco.h | 1 +
include/configs/mx53smd.h | 1 +
include/configs/mx6qsabreauto.h | 1 +
include/configs/mx6sabresd.h | 1 +
include/configs/mx6slevk.h | 1 +
include/configs/mx6sxsabresd.h | 1 +
include/configs/nitrogen6x.h | 1 +
include/configs/novena.h | 1 +
include/configs/ot1200.h | 1 +
include/configs/platinum.h | 1 +
include/configs/tbs2910.h | 1 +
include/configs/titanium.h | 1 +
include/configs/tqma6.h | 1 +
include/configs/wandboard.h | 1 +
include/configs/woodburn_common.h | 1 +
include/fsl-mc/fsl_dpaa_fd.h | 121 +++
include/fsl-mc/fsl_dpbp.h | 143 +++
include/fsl-mc/fsl_dpio.h | 163 +++
include/fsl-mc/fsl_dpmng.h | 113 +--
include/fsl-mc/fsl_dpni.h | 1093 +++++++++++++++++++++
include/fsl-mc/fsl_dprc.h | 659 +++++++++++++
include/fsl-mc/fsl_mc.h | 5 +-
include/fsl-mc/fsl_mc_cmd.h | 17 +-
include/fsl-mc/fsl_mc_private.h | 50 +
include/fsl-mc/fsl_qbman_base.h | 87 ++
include/fsl-mc/fsl_qbman_portal.h | 175 ++++
include/fsl-mc/ldpaa_wriop.h | 70 ++
include/fsl_ddr.h | 4 +-
include/fsl_ddr_sdram.h | 3 +
include/fsl_debug_server.h | 32 +
include/fsl_esdhc.h | 4 +
include/fsl_ifc.h | 84 +-
{arch/powerpc/include/asm => include}/fsl_memac.h | 0
include/fsl_usb.h | 57 +-
include/linux/immap_qe.h | 12 +
164 files changed, 11694 insertions(+), 713 deletions(-)
create mode 100644 arch/arm/cpu/armv8/fsl-lsch3/fsl_lsch3_serdes.c
create mode 100644 arch/arm/cpu/armv8/fsl-lsch3/ls2085a_serdes.c
create mode 100644 arch/arm/cpu/armv8/fsl-lsch3/soc.c
create mode 100644 arch/arm/cpu/armv8/u-boot-spl.lds
create mode 100644 arch/arm/include/asm/arch-fsl-lsch3/fsl_serdes.h
create mode 100644 arch/arm/include/asm/arch-fsl-lsch3/soc.h
create mode 100644 arch/arm/include/asm/fsl_secure_boot.h
delete mode 100644 arch/arm/include/asm/pcie_layerscape.h
create mode 100644 board/freescale/ls2085aqds/Kconfig
create mode 100644 board/freescale/ls2085aqds/MAINTAINERS
create mode 100644 board/freescale/ls2085aqds/Makefile
create mode 100644 board/freescale/ls2085aqds/README
create mode 100644 board/freescale/ls2085aqds/ddr.c
create mode 100644 board/freescale/ls2085aqds/ddr.h
create mode 100644 board/freescale/ls2085aqds/eth.c
create mode 100644 board/freescale/ls2085aqds/ls2085aqds.c
create mode 100644 board/freescale/ls2085aqds/ls2085aqds_qixis.h
create mode 100644 board/freescale/ls2085ardb/Kconfig
create mode 100644 board/freescale/ls2085ardb/MAINTAINERS
create mode 100644 board/freescale/ls2085ardb/Makefile
create mode 100644 board/freescale/ls2085ardb/README
create mode 100644 board/freescale/ls2085ardb/ddr.c
create mode 100644 board/freescale/ls2085ardb/ddr.h
create mode 100644 board/freescale/ls2085ardb/ls2085ardb.c
create mode 100644 board/freescale/ls2085ardb/ls2085ardb_qixis.h
create mode 100644 configs/ls1021aqds_ddr4_nor_lpuart_defconfig
create mode 100644 configs/ls2085aqds_defconfig
create mode 100644 configs/ls2085aqds_nand_defconfig
create mode 100644 configs/ls2085ardb_defconfig
create mode 100644 configs/ls2085ardb_nand_defconfig
create mode 100644 drivers/misc/fsl_debug_server.c
create mode 100644 drivers/net/fsl-mc/dpbp.c
create mode 100644 drivers/net/fsl-mc/dpio/Makefile
create mode 100644 drivers/net/fsl-mc/dpio/dpio.c
create mode 100644 drivers/net/fsl-mc/dpio/qbman_portal.c
create mode 100644 drivers/net/fsl-mc/dpio/qbman_portal.h
create mode 100644 drivers/net/fsl-mc/dpio/qbman_private.h
create mode 100644 drivers/net/fsl-mc/dpio/qbman_sys.h
create mode 100644 drivers/net/fsl-mc/dpni.c
create mode 100644 drivers/net/fsl-mc/dprc.c
create mode 100644 drivers/net/ldpaa_eth/Makefile
create mode 100644 drivers/net/ldpaa_eth/ldpaa_eth.c
create mode 100644 drivers/net/ldpaa_eth/ldpaa_eth.h
create mode 100644 drivers/net/ldpaa_eth/ldpaa_wriop.c
create mode 100644 drivers/net/ldpaa_eth/ls2085a.c
create mode 100644 include/config_fsl_secboot.h
create mode 100644 include/configs/ls2085aqds.h
create mode 100644 include/configs/ls2085ardb.h
create mode 100644 include/fsl-mc/fsl_dpaa_fd.h
create mode 100644 include/fsl-mc/fsl_dpbp.h
create mode 100644 include/fsl-mc/fsl_dpio.h
create mode 100644 include/fsl-mc/fsl_dpni.h
create mode 100644 include/fsl-mc/fsl_dprc.h
create mode 100644 include/fsl-mc/fsl_mc_private.h
create mode 100644 include/fsl-mc/fsl_qbman_base.h
create mode 100644 include/fsl-mc/fsl_qbman_portal.h
create mode 100644 include/fsl-mc/ldpaa_wriop.h
create mode 100644 include/fsl_debug_server.h
rename {arch/powerpc/include/asm => include}/fsl_memac.h (100%)
Thanks.
York
More information about the U-Boot
mailing list